UPDATED: Winter Storm warning in effect for Prince County

Even if tonight's snow doesn't stick around it won't take long for it to be replaced.

Environment Canada is now predicting upwards of 20 cm of snow could hit Prince Edward Island this Sunday.

However, the weather service notes that this system is moving rapidly and could change direction enough to alter snowfall amounts.

If you haven’t already it might be a good idea to dust off that snow shovel collecting dust in the garage.

A winter storm warning is in effect for all of Prince County today.

According to Environment Canada this part of the province is expected to get 15 cm of snow by early Friday morning.

The weather system will move into the area overnight before turning into rain showers later on Friday.

Strong easterly winds are also forecasted, with gusts of 70 km/h around midnight.
